Transaction 6c76c089598eb2e6f4f51ab921afdb7ef3664dfcf32bc860aa8d2ffc51da9bbe
1 Input
1 Output
-
6c76c089598eb2e6f4f51ab921afdb7ef3664dfcf32bc860aa8d2ffc51da9bbe:0
- value
- 169412024
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d2d209156c6702441e839a2e670866307bef409c OP_EQUAL
- address
- 3LujSMDUXV54p8yHaCrwQxTmFaFi1M1RAC